2016-10-19 3 views
0

Я создаю информационный бюллетень для своих подписчиков на своем веб-сайте kingtutnews.com и используя MailChimp для этого, проблема, с которой я сейчас сталкиваюсь, заключается в том, что я не могу получить эту простую метку электронной почты для пишущей записи (kingtutnews.com/emaillist.html), чтобы работать на моей домашней странице без ущерба для дизайна, я играл с ним почти целый день, чтобы интегрировать два кода, но я не могу просто заставить его работать, и Я новичок во всем этом, надеюсь, вы, ребята, можете указать мне в правильном направлении.редактирование поля подписки на рассылку

код, который работает

<div id="mc_embed_signup"> 
    <form action="//twitter.us14.list-manage.com/subscribe/post?u=4781bcd1f52c31bf7dc7618f7&amp;id=5b8147dc49" method="post" id="mc-embedded-subscribe-form" name="mc-embedded-subscribe-form" class="validate" target="_blank" novalidate> 
<div id="mc_embed_signup_scroll"> 

    <div class="mc-field-group"> 
     <label for="mce-EMAIL">Email Address </label> 
     <input type="email" value="" name="EMAIL" class="required email" id="mce-EMAIL"> 
    </div> 
     <div id="mce-responses" class="clear"> 
    <div class="response" id="mce-error-response" style="display:none">    </div> 
    <div class="response" id="mce-success-response" style="display:none">  </div> 
</div> <!-- real people should not fill this in and expect good things - do not remove this or risk form bot signups--> 
     <div style="position: absolute; left: -5000px;" aria-hidden="true">  <input type="text" name="b_4781bcd1f52c31bf7dc7618f7_5b8147dc49" tabindex="-1" value=""></div> 
     <div class="clear"><input type="submit" value="Subscribe" name="subscribe"       id="mc-embedded-subscribe" class="button"></div> 
</div> 
    </form> 
    </div> 

и код для метки, у меня есть на моей главной странице

  <div class="row"> 
       <div class="col-md-4 col-md-offset-4 col-sm6-6 col-sm-offset-3 "> 
        <form class="form-inline" role="form"> 
         <div class="form-group"> 
         <label class="sr-only" for="exampleInputEmail2">Email address</label> 
         <input type="email" class="form-control transparent" placeholder="Your email here..."> 
         </div> 
         <button type="submit" class="btn btn-danger btn-fill">Subscribe</button> 
        </form> 

       </div> 
      </div> 
     </div> 
+1

Немного непонятно, о чем вы спрашиваете, но атрибут 'for' на' label' должен указывать на 'id' существующего элемента формы. –

+0

Я пытаюсь интегрировать два кода, чтобы работать без проблем на моей домашней странице без ущерба для дизайна. – Adam

+0

нуждается в более подробном объяснении или примере. –

ответ

1

вы должны знать, что все классы, идентификаторы и имена, которые начинаются с тс используются mailchimp для стиля, анализа и интерполяции значений. Я не вижу ни одного из них в вашем коде, возможно, вы должны сохранить хотя бы одно имя во входных элементах?

Будет также полезно, если вы опишете, что такое желаемый результат, и что именно вы получаете сейчас, поэтому я могу понять немного лучше.

+0

желаемый результат - люди могут подписаться непосредственно с моей домашней страницы сайта, но всякий раз, когда я редактирую код на моей домашней странице HTML, дизайн перепутался. – Adam

+0

Ну, трудно сказать, насколько это плохо, не глядя на дизайн, но я думаю, что начало будет заключаться в добавлении действия формы mailchimp к вашим действиям формы (action = "// twitter.us14.list-manage.com/subscribe/ post? u = 4781bcd1f52c31bf7dc7618f7 & id = 5b8147dc49 "), а затем измените имя ваших элементов ввода в соответствии с файлами mailchimp (IE: name =" EMAIL "). –

Смежные вопросы